SummaryIn the process of creating corporate presentations, converting PPT to the POT template format is a key solution to improving document management efficiency. It ensures the strict uniformity of brand elements, version formats, and font specifications of a company or institution, achieving presentation standardization. If there are still enterprises using the old version of Office 2003, the POT format can also be fully compatible, retaining core elements such as basic layouts and color schemes, and solving compatibility issues between new and old versions of Office presentations. Here is an explanation of how to convert hundreds of PPT slides at once into the POT template format, supporting multiple formats such as PPT, PPTX, PPS, PPSX, and POTX.


1、Usage Scenarios

After the final version of a PowerPoint slide has been approved in government agencies, educational institutions, or corporate organizations, we can batch convert these presentations into the POT template format to ensure that employees use the same layout, color scheme, and fonts. This strengthens compatibility while also ensuring consistency of presentations.
